What is ADHD?
ADHD is a complex condition that incorporates a series of behavioral, emotional, and cognitive obstacles. Symptoms might be categorized into two primary types: inattentive and hyperactive-impulsive.
Symptoms of ADHDInattentive Symptoms:Difficulty sustaining attention in jobs or play activities.Frequently making careless mistakes in schoolwork or other activities.Typically does not appear to listen when talked to directly.Stops working to follow through on guidelines.Problem organizing tasks and activities.Hyperactive-Impulsive Symptoms:Fidgeting or tapping hands or feet.Trouble staying seated in situations where it is expected.Typically blurting out answers before concerns are finished.Interrupting or intruding on others.
Comprehending these symptoms is important, as they can vary significantly between people and may also change as one ages.
Advantages of Free ADHD Online TestsAccessibility: Online tests can be easily accessed from the comfort of home, eliminating barriers related to scheduling and location.Privacy: Individuals can take the test without revealing their identities, which can reduce the stigma associated with seeking assistance.Immediate Feedback: Many online tests provide instant results, permitting individuals to evaluate their symptoms rapidly.Easy to Understand: Most online tests are created with simpleness in mind, making it simple for users to interpret their results.Limitations of Free ADHD Online TestsNo Diagnostic Precision: Online tests can not change an official examination by a health care service provider. They may determine potential symptoms but can not identify ADHD.Varying Validity: The quality and reliability of online tests may differ, with some doing not have clinical recognition.Self-Reporting Bias: These tests typically depend on self-reporting, which may result in biased or incorrect outcomes if people are unaware of their symptoms.Absence of Professional Guidance: Following an online test, people may not receive the necessary guidance on next actions or treatment choices.Suggested Free ADHD Online Tests
